ENI S.p.A. (0N9S) Receives a Hold from Bank of America Securities

Tipranks - Thu Apr 2, 11:46AM CDT

Bank of America Securities analyst Christopher Kuplent maintained a Hold rating on ENI S.p.A. today and set a price target of €24.00.

Kuplent covers the Energy sector, focusing on stocks such as TotalEnergies SE, Equinor ASA, and Shell (UK). According to TipRanks, Kuplent has an average return of 1.7% and a 60.71% success rate on recommended stocks.

In addition to Bank of America Securities, ENI S.p.A. also received a Hold from TipRanks – xAI’s xAi Energy GB in a report issued yesterday. However, on the same day, TipRanks – PerPlexity upgraded ENI S.p.A. (LSE: 0N9S) to a Buy.

The company has a one-year high of €24.96 and a one-year low of €11.01. Currently, ENI S.p.A. has an average volume of 12.68M.

Based on the recent corporate insider activity of 68 insiders, corporate insider sentiment is negative on the stock. This means that over the past quarter there has been an increase of insiders selling their shares of 0N9S in relation to earlier this year.
